    Default Using Security Deposit for Rent

    My tenant has broken his 12 month lease and decided to move out. In the lease it clearly states that if you break the conditions of the lease your security deposit will be kept. He gave 30 day notice but did not pay rent for the month of Feb. I know that if you are going thru an eviction process you start with a quite or pay notice but he is moving in 30 days. Is it legal to also use a quite or pay notice if I decide to file judgement against him? , He believes that he can use his security deposit for the last months rent. I know this is illegal in most states but what about Virginia?

    Default Re: Using Security Deposit for Rent

    If he has not paid rent then by all means issue the pay rent or quit. If he still fails to pay begin eviction. You do this because once he leaves it can be tough to serve him. You will then have a court date to get your money
